[MediaWiki-commits] [Gerrit] mediawiki...FlaggedRevs[master]: Stop using deprecated Revision::getText()

2017-02-01 Thread jenkins-bot (Code Review)
jenkins-bot has submitted this change and it was merged. ( 
https://gerrit.wikimedia.org/r/325459 )

Change subject: Stop using deprecated Revision::getText()
..


Stop using deprecated Revision::getText()

Also don't serialize and reparse wikitext in 
FlaggedRevsUIHooks::overrideRedirect(),
instead use the Content object directly.

Change-Id: I730a3370d9e1f364371f0b896f6f9fbdb6dd9bcd
---
M backend/FlaggedRevision.php
M frontend/FlaggedRevsUI.hooks.php
2 files changed, 3 insertions(+), 9 deletions(-)

Approvals:
  Reedy: Looks good to me, approved
  jenkins-bot: Verified



diff --git a/backend/FlaggedRevision.php b/backend/FlaggedRevision.php
index 82feddd..69a3bbd 100644
--- a/backend/FlaggedRevision.php
+++ b/backend/FlaggedRevision.php
@@ -493,7 +493,7 @@
/**
 * Get text of the corresponding revision
 * Note: here for convenience
-* @return string|false revision timestamp in MW format
+* @return string|null Revision text, if available
 */
public function getRevText() {
return ContentHandler::getContentText( 
$this->mRevision->getContent() );
diff --git a/frontend/FlaggedRevsUI.hooks.php b/frontend/FlaggedRevsUI.hooks.php
index 00e6964..a717e16 100644
--- a/frontend/FlaggedRevsUI.hooks.php
+++ b/frontend/FlaggedRevsUI.hooks.php
@@ -203,14 +203,8 @@
if ( is_array( $tuple ) ) { // cache hit
list( $ignoreRedirect, $target ) = $tuple;
} else { // cache miss; fetch the stable rev text...
-   $text = $srev->getRevText();
-   $redirect = $fa->getRedirectURL(
-   ContentHandler::makeContent(
-   $text,
-   null,
-   CONTENT_MODEL_WIKITEXT
-   )->getUltimateRedirectTarget()
-   );
+   $content = $srev->getRevision()->getContent();
+   $redirect = $fa->getRedirectURL( 
$content->getUltimateRedirectTarget() );
if ( $redirect ) {
$target = $redirect; // use stable 
redirect
} else {

-- 
To view, visit https://gerrit.wikimedia.org/r/325459
To unsubscribe, visit https://gerrit.wikimedia.org/r/settings

Gerrit-MessageType: merged
Gerrit-Change-Id: I730a3370d9e1f364371f0b896f6f9fbdb6dd9bcd
Gerrit-PatchSet: 4
Gerrit-Project: mediawiki/extensions/FlaggedRevs
Gerrit-Branch: master
Gerrit-Owner: Catrope 
Gerrit-Reviewer: Aaron Schulz 
Gerrit-Reviewer: Aklapper 
Gerrit-Reviewer: Alex Monk 
Gerrit-Reviewer: Cenarium 
Gerrit-Reviewer: Jackmcbarn 
Gerrit-Reviewer: Jforrester 
Gerrit-Reviewer: Reedy 
Gerrit-Reviewer: jenkins-bot <>

___
MediaWiki-commits mailing list
MediaWiki-commits@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its


[MediaWiki-commits] [Gerrit] mediawiki...FlaggedRevs[master]: Stop using deprecated Revision::getText()

2016-12-05 Thread Catrope (Code Review)
Catrope has uploaded a new change for review.

  https://gerrit.wikimedia.org/r/325459

Change subject: Stop using deprecated Revision::getText()
..

Stop using deprecated Revision::getText()

Also don't serialize and reparse wikitext in 
FlaggedRevsUIHooks::overrideRedirect(),
instead use the Content object directly.

Change-Id: I730a3370d9e1f364371f0b896f6f9fbdb6dd9bcd
---
M backend/FlaggedRevision.php
M frontend/FlaggedRevsUI.hooks.php
2 files changed, 4 insertions(+), 10 deletions(-)


  git pull ssh://gerrit.wikimedia.org:29418/mediawiki/extensions/FlaggedRevs 
refs/changes/59/325459/1

diff --git a/backend/FlaggedRevision.php b/backend/FlaggedRevision.php
index c812eae..fa856f6 100644
--- a/backend/FlaggedRevision.php
+++ b/backend/FlaggedRevision.php
@@ -474,10 +474,10 @@
/**
 * Get text of the corresponding revision
 * Note: here for convenience
-* @return string|false revision timestamp in MW format
+* @return string Revision text
 */
public function getRevText() {
-   return $this->mRevision->getText();
+   return ContentHandler::getContentText( 
$this->mRevision->getContent() );
}
 
/**
diff --git a/frontend/FlaggedRevsUI.hooks.php b/frontend/FlaggedRevsUI.hooks.php
index 0abe3be..eb0e675 100644
--- a/frontend/FlaggedRevsUI.hooks.php
+++ b/frontend/FlaggedRevsUI.hooks.php
@@ -219,14 +219,8 @@
if ( is_array( $tuple ) ) { // cache hit
list( $ignoreRedirect, $target ) = $tuple;
} else { // cache miss; fetch the stable rev text...
-   $text = $srev->getRevText();
-   $redirect = $fa->getRedirectURL(
-   ContentHandler::makeContent(
-   $text,
-   null,
-   CONTENT_MODEL_WIKITEXT
-   )->getUltimateRedirectTarget()
-   );
+   $content = $srev->getRevision()->getContent();
+   $redirect = $fa->getRedirectURL( 
$content->getUltimateRedirectTarget() );
if ( $redirect ) {
$target = $redirect; // use stable 
redirect
} else {

-- 
To view, visit https://gerrit.wikimedia.org/r/325459
To unsubscribe, visit https://gerrit.wikimedia.org/r/settings

Gerrit-MessageType: newchange
Gerrit-Change-Id: I730a3370d9e1f364371f0b896f6f9fbdb6dd9bcd
Gerrit-PatchSet: 1
Gerrit-Project: mediawiki/extensions/FlaggedRevs
Gerrit-Branch: master
Gerrit-Owner: Catrope 

___
MediaWiki-commits mailing list
MediaWiki-commits@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its